Analyzing Playing Styles: A Tactical Comparison
Ghana and Mali, while both possessing strong attacking capabilities, exhibit distinct tactical approaches. Understanding these nuances further illuminates the complexities of their rivalry.
Ghana: Often characterized by a more direct, pacey style of play. Ghanaian teams traditionally leverage their speed and agility, particularly on the wings, to create attacking opportunities. They often favor a 4-3-3 or 4-4-2 formation, relying on quick transitions from defense to attack. Their strength lies in their ability to exploit space and deliver accurate crosses into the box. However, this direct approach can sometimes leave them vulnerable to counter-attacks if possession is lost.
Mali: Mali often employs a more possession-based, controlled style of play. They prioritize maintaining possession in midfield, patiently building attacks and creating scoring chances through intricate passing combinations. Mali teams are typically known for their tactical discipline and strong defensive organization. Their preferred formation often involves a compact midfield, aimed at controlling the tempo of the game and limiting the opponent's attacking opportunities.
